Understanding Stablecoins and US Crypto Policy

from The Human Action Podcast · host Robert P. Murphy

Recorded live at the 2025 Mises University, Bob talks to PhD student Jason Priddle to understand the GENIUS Act—a landmark piece of legislation aimed at regulating stablecoins.
